PostSharp
6 Case Studies
A PostSharp Case Study
Gamesys, a social gaming company with one million daily users, faced the challenge of managing a massive backend infrastructure handling 250 million daily requests with a team of only seven developers. Their key challenges involved automating performance monitoring, error handling, and localization to eliminate repetitive code and allow the team to focus on core development. They chose PostSharp to implement these cross-cutting concerns through aspect-oriented programming.
Using PostSharp, Gamesys created custom aspects to automatically handle logging, error responses, and server-side localization. This solution resulted in drastically reduced boilerplate code, saving tens of thousands of lines. With PostSharp, they localized over 95% of a major game with a single line of code, saving hundreds of man-hours. The vendor's tools were crucial in enabling the small team to efficiently maintain and develop several high-volume games.
Yan Cui
Senior Backend Develope